[TUTO] : Jailbreak de l’iOS 4.1 (iPhone 4, iPod Touch 4) et iOS 3.2.2 (iPad) avec LimeRa1n

Contrairement à ce qui a été annoncé, c’est GeoHot qui nous livre son outil pour jailbreaker l’iOS 4.1 (iPhone 4, iPod Touch 4) et iOS 3.2.2 (iPad)

Pour réaliser ce tutoriel, il vous faudra :

  • Un iPhone 4, iPod Touch 4 ou un iPad
  • l’iOS 4.1 (pour iPhone 4 ou l’iPod Touch 4) ou le 3.2.2 (pour l’iPad)
  • Télécharger LimeRa1n ici

Je vous invite également à télécharger Umbrella (à cette adresse) et sauvegarder vos ECIDs avant.

Ensuite, utiliser Umbrella pour restaurer en iOS 4.1 (ou iOS 3.2.2) sans mettre à jour le baseband, ce qui vous permettra de pouvoir conserver le désimlock ultrasn0w (voir ce tutoriel).

Une fois restauré, lancez Limera1n et cliquez sur Make it Rain !

Une fois Limera1n installé sur votre iDevice, il ne vous reste plus qu’à cliquer sur l’application pour finaliser l’installation de Cydia. Il ne vous reste plus qu’à rebooter et le tour est joué !

Si vous souhaitez désimlocker votre iPhone ensuite, il suffira d’ajouter la source http://repo666.ultrasn0w.com dans Cydia et d’installer ultrasn0w 1.1-1.

PS : Pour tous ceux qui se demandent pourquoi il ne s’agit pas de GreenPois0n, La ev-Team et GeoHot sont tombés d’accord pour le publier qu’un seul outil. Celui de GeoHot utilisant une autre faille que celle de la Dev-Team, les hackeurs ont décidé de garder au chaud SHAtter pour garantir un jailbreak futur !

L’iPod Touch 4G jailbreaké (en vidéo)

Le jeu du chat et de la souris continue !

p0sixninja a publié ce matin une nouvelle vidéo dans laquelle il montre un iPod Touch 4G jailbreaké avec une nouvelle version beta de Pwnage Tool. Cet exploit repose sur la méthode Shatter, et on peut espérer, vu l’avancement, que cette nouvelle mouture sera mise à disposition très prochainement. Il doit sûrement rester du travaill pour ultraSn0w, ainsi que pour intégrer la nouvelle version de Cydia (voir l’article de ce matin).

Voici le rendu en vidéo :

De nouvelles fonctionnalités pour Cydia

Vous l’avez surement lu, Cydia et Rock ne vont bien faire plus qu’un. Cependant, de nouvelles fonctionnalités devraient également ajoutés à Cydia.

Voici un rapide aperçu de ce qui va arriver :

  • Réinstallation de vos applications Rock sans avoir à les payer de nouveau (cela semble évident, mais on est jamais sûr de rien)
  • Possibilité de noter/voter pour les applications Cydia (à la manière de l’AppStore)
  • Connexion à Cydia avec son compte Facebook ou Google
  • Mécanisme de sauvegarde des paquets, pour permettre de le synchroniser et restaurer sur un nouvel iDevice

Il ne reste plus qu’à attendre le jailbreak pour pouvoir profiter de ces nouvelles fonctionnalités !

Activer l’HDR pour iPhone 3G et 3GS via un tweak Cydia

Décidément les tweaks se multiplient sur Cydia. Hier, je vous ai expliqué comment activer la fonction HDR, pour les iPhones 3G et 3GS dans cet article.

Bon, il vous faudra toujours un iPhone 3G ou 3GS jailbreaké (voir le tutoriel ici) et pour l’iPhone 3GS (voir le tutoriel ici).

Ensuite, il vous faudra chercher HDR Camera Enabler situé sur la source ModMyI, et l’installer. Après un reboot, vous aurez accès à cette fonctionnalité.

Attention, ce tweak ne fonctionne qu’avec iOS 4.1.

N’hésitez pas me signaler vos découvertes, via les commentaires ou twitter.

Activer la fonction HDR sur iPhone 3G et 3GS (iOS 4.1)

Pour tous ceux qui déjà suivit mes tutoriels pour le jailbreak de l’iOS 4.1 pour l’iPhone 3G (voir le tutoriel ici) et pour l’iPhone 3GS (voir le tutoriel ici), voici une petite manipulation à faire si vous voulez activer la prise de vue avec HDR.

Il vous faudra installer OpenSSH via Cydia et rebooter votre téléphone. Connectez ensuite votre téléphone, en vérifiant qu’iTunes est bien fermé.

Sur votre ordinateur, lancez votre client FTP (Cyberduck pour Mac, Winscp sur PC), et saisissez :
Server/hostname : l'iP de votre iPhone . Réglages –> WiFi –> Nom de votre réseau
Username: root
Password: alpine (ou votre mot de passe si vous l'avez changé)
Protocol: SFTP (SSH File Transfer Protocol) ou SCP

Ensuite, si vous avez un iPhone 3G, copiez le fichier N82AP.plist situé dans /System/Library/CoreServices/SpringBoard.app/

Si vous avez un iPhone 3GS, copiez le fichier N88AP.plist situé dans /System/Library/CoreServices/SpringBoard.app/

Sous la section Capabilities, ajoutez hdr-image-capture avec la valeur true. Enregistrez votre fichier et retransférez le sur votre téléphone. Rebootez votre téléphone ensuite.
Et voilà, il ne vous reste plus qu’à utiliser cette nouvelle fonctionnalité !

[TUTO] : Remplacer le multi-tâche iOS 4 par MultiFl0w

On vous en parlait hier dans cet article, un solution alternative au multitache de l’iOS 4 est proposée sur Cydia. Elle se nomme Multifl0w et permet d’accéder à ses applications lancées en tache de fond, à la manière d’exposé :

L’intérêt de cette solution est quel est compatible avec tous les iDevices en 3.1.x et plus. Le second point intéressant, est que la présentation des applications permet d’accéder directement à une preview de l’état dans lequel elles ont été mise en tâche de fond.

Ce tutoriel nécessite d’avoir un iPhone jailbreaké (si ce n’est pas déjà fait, en suivant ce tutoriel ici, et cet article.)

Pour ajouter Multifl0w, il vous faudra ajouter la source http://cydia.myrepospace.com/ dans Cydia (Gérer–>sources–>Modifier–>Ajouter).

Puis installer BackGrounder (qui vous permettra en plus de customiser Multifl0w), et installer Multifl0w (en payant 4,99$ au préalable).
L’application est compatible avec iOS 3.1.x, iOS 3.2.x and iOS 4.x.

Voici une vidéo du rendu, pour vous aider à faire votre choix :

[TUTO] : Mettre des vidéos HD en fond d’écran

Un petit tutoriel en ce début de semaine, pour tous ceux qui aime customiser leur iPhone 4. Cette fois-ci, comme l’indique le titre, il s’agit de mettre des fonds d’écran animés en HD, sur votre springboard.

Ce tutoriel nécessite d’avoir un iPhone jailbreaké (si ce n’est pas déjà fait, en suivant ce tutoriel ici, et cet article.)

Ensuite, ajoutez la source : http://i.danstaface.net/deb dans cydia (Gérer–>sources–>Modifier–>Ajouter)

Chercher ensuite l’application vWallpapper :

Il ne vous reste plus qu’à l’installer.

Voici une vidéo de présentation de l’application:

Je n’ai pas constaté de ralentissement sur mon iPhone4, et vous qu’en est-il chez vous ? Et votre batterie ?

[TUTO] : Jailbreak 4.0.2 sur iPhone 3GS

Pour tous ceux qui disposent d’un iPhone 3GS, ancien bootrom, ce tutoriel est fait pour vous. Pour les autres, inutile de faire la mise à jour en 4.0.2, installez simplement PDF Patch (et non plus PDF Loadiing Warner) via Cydia.

Comme vous le savez sans doute, la mise à jour 4.0.2 proposée par Apple permet seulement de combler la faille PDF. Cependant, c’était cette faille qui était utilisée, pour réaliser le jailbreak via JailbreakMe (voir ce tutoriel ici, et cet article).

Cependant, la faille d’iOS pour réaliser le jailbreak est toujours présente. Dès lors, il est possible via Pwnage Tool, de jailbreaker un iPhone 3GS en 4.0.2 (avec un ancien bootrom), en créant un firmware customisé (voir cet ancien tutoriel sur l’utilisation de Pwnage Tool).

Tout d’abord, télécharger le firmware officiel 4.0.2 (via ce lien) ainsi que Pwnage Tool (lien MegaUpload). Pensez à vérifier que vous avez bien la dernière version d’iTunes (9.2.1)

Faites une synchronisation/sauvegarde de votre iPhone.

Lancer Pwnage Tool, sélectionner iPhone 3GS, puis le firmware.

A la question : Do you have an iPhone contract that would activate normally through iTunes? Cliquez sur No si vous ne voulez pas mettre à jour le BaseBand. Si vous cliquez sur Yes, alors le baseband sera mis à jour. Ceci implique d’être désimlocké ou avec la sim officielle.

Pwnage Tool va ensuite créer un .ipsw customisé, un écran affichant un iHaz Sucess ! apparaitra pour confirmer la création.

Il ne vous reste plus qu’à restaurer via iTunes en appuyant sur Shift sur PC et Alt sur Mac, puis sur restaurer (et non sur Mettre à jour)

Je vous rappelle que cette dernière version est toujours désimlockable (en suivant ce tutoriel)

[TUTO] : lire des Dvix sur iPhone/iTouch

Pour tous ceux qui possèdent un iPad, l’application CineXplayer permet de lire des vidéos au format Dvix (format non supporté par Apple nativement) directement sur son iPad.

Cependant, tout le monde ne possède pas d’iPad. J’ai donc pensé à trouver un petit tutoriel pour porter cette application sur iPhone/iTouch, en attendant la version officielle du développeur. Pour ce tutoriel, un iDevice jailbreaké est indispensable.

Tout d’abord, il vous faudra télécharger l’application pour iPad.

Ensuite, ouvrez l’ipa à l’aide d’un visualiseur d’archive (comme winrar sur PC) et naviguez jusqu’au fichier info.plist. Ce fichier est présent dans Payload–>CineXplayer.app.

Extrayez ensuite ce fichier, et éditez le avec un éditeur de texte. Il va falloir ensuite naviguer jusqu’à la section suivante :

Il suffit ensuite de remplacer le 2 par le 1 comme suit :

Il ne reste plus qu’à sauver votre fichier et à le remettre dans l’ipa, en remplacement de l’ancien.

Le reste est classique, soit vous avez installé Appsync (via la source http://cydia.hackulo.us) et il ne vous reste plus qu’à faire une synchronisation , soit vous avez installé Installous de la même source et il vous suffit de déplacer l’ipa dans le répertoire /var/mobile/Documents/Installous/Downloads/ (en ssh ou ftp) et d’installer l’application (voir ce tutoriel en cas de soucis).

Il ne reste plus ensuite qu’à transférer les vidéos via iTunes.

Voici le rendu final en vidéo :

[TUTO] : corriger le problème de FaceTime/MMS/Skype suite à JailbreakMe

On continue la série des astuces, liées à JailbreakMe. Ces nouvelles astuces vont vous permettre de corriger le problème lié à Skype et à la nouvelle version de JailbreakMe.

La solution est simple, il vous suffit de lancer Cydia et de faire la mise à jour de MobileSubstrate (version 0.9.3226-1) proposée par Saurik :

Pour ceux qui ont des soucis avec FaceTime et les MMS, il existe deux solutions. Tout d’abord, il faut savoir que JailbreakMe a été mis à jour pour corriger ces problèmes. Si vous avez fait le jailbreak au tout début, la solution consiste à faire une mise à jour complète des packages dans Cydia. Puis, il vous faudra rebooter votre iPhone et remettre à zéro les réglages réseau (Réglages–>Général–>Réinitialiser–>Réinitialiser les réglages réseau).

L’autre solution consiste à installer iPhoneDelivery (le petit tweak pour mettre les accusés de réception) que vous trouverez sur la source suivante : http://iphonedelivery.advinux.com/cydia/

Je vous invite également à faire le Jailbreak, si ce n’est pas déjà fait, en suivant ce tutoriel ici, et cet article..

Une autre astuce qui pourrait vous aider à le réaliser est présente ici : Astuce JailbreakMe : résoudre le problème de démarrage du jailbreak